1. Is eating cold food harmful to digestion?
Eating cold food is often believed to disrupt the digestive process. Many cultures advocate for consuming warm meals, asserting that heat helps to break down food more efficiently and promotes better digestion. However, scientific evidence validating this belief is limited. While cold foods can lead to a slight decrease in digestive enzymes’ effectiveness, the overall impact on digestion may not be significant for most people.
Furthermore, your body is adept at regulating its internal temperature. If you consume cold food, your digestive system automatically compensates by heating it to the necessary temperature to facilitate digestion. Therefore, for individuals with no specific digestive issues or sensitivities, eating cold food may not pose a problem and can be integrated into a varied diet.
2. Does eating cold food affect nutrient absorption?
Nutrient absorption is a concern for many when it comes to the temperature of food. Some argue that cold foods are less beneficial compared to their warm counterparts. While it is true that certain nutrients can be temperature-sensitive, most nutrients remain intact regardless of whether the food is served hot or cold. For instance, vitamins C and B can be more affected by heat during cooking but are not significantly impacted by temperature when served cold.
Additionally, the way food is prepared can play a more crucial role in nutrient retention. If cold food is well-prepared (e.g., raw vegetables or fruits), it can provide a higher nutrient value than poorly cooked hot foods. Thus, it’s not the temperature that inherently affects nutrient absorption, but rather the method of preparation and food quality.

6. How can I safely enjoy cold food?
To safely enjoy cold food, first, ensure that the ingredients are fresh and properly stored. For instance, raw vegetables and cold meats should be kept at appropriate refrigeration temperatures to prevent bacterial growth. By using high-quality and well-handled ingredients, you can reduce the risk of foodborne illnesses.
